Aerospace & Aeronautical Engineering is the 101st most popular major in the country with 7,582 degrees awarded in 2019-2020. In 2017-2018, aerospace and aeronautical engineering graduates who were awarded their degree in 2015-2017, earned an average of $65,466 and had an average of $23,943 in loans still to pay off.

Across Ohio, there were 283 aerospace and aeronautical engineering graduates with average earnings and debt of $62,567 and $26,325 respectively. At the doctor’s degree level specifically, there were 16 aerospace and aeronautical engineering graduates with average earnings and debt of $71,438 and $112,790 respectively.

Out of the 2 schools in the Best Value Aerospace Engineering Schools for a Doctorate in Ohio that were part of this year’s ranking, Ohio State University - Main Campus landed the #1 spot on the list. This large school is located in Columbus, Ohio, and it awarded 7 doctorate’s aerospace engineering degrees in 2019-2020.

Ohio State did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#1 on our “Best Aerospace & Aeronautical Engineering Doctor’s Degree Schools in Ohio” list. Average graduate tuition and fees at Ohio State University - Main Campus are $37,141, but you may pay more or less depending on your major.

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end University of Cincinnati - Main Campus. The school came in at #2 for the Best Value Aerospace Engineering Schools for a Doctorate in Ohio. Located in Cincinnati, Ohio, this large public school handed out 3 degrees to qualified doctorate’s aerospace engineering students in 2019-2020.

As a testament to the quality of education offered at UC, the school also landed the #2 spot in our “Best Aerospace & Aeronautical Engineering Doctor’s Degree Schools in Ohio” ranking. Average graduate tuition and fees at University of Cincinnati - Main Campus are $26,644, but some majors have different tuition rates.

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Case Western Reserve University. It ranked #3 on our 2022 Best Value Aerospace Engineering Schools for a Doctorate in Ohio list. Case Western Reserve University is a private not-for-profit institution located in Cleveland, Ohio. The school has a fairly large population, and it awarded 1 doctorate’s degrees in 2019-2020.

Case Western not only placed well in this ranking. It is also #1 on our “Best Aerospace & Aeronautical Engineering Doctor’s Degree Schools in Ohio” list. Although you might pay more or less depending on your area of study, average graduate tuition and fees at Case Western Reserve University are $47,958.
